WebTaiwan was Australia's seventh largest two-way merchandise trading partner in 2024-22, with trade worth $32.6 billion. Web7 jan. 2024 · If you get into trouble while touring Taiwan, you can call for help by shouting kiù-miā! And you can ask someone to call the police by saying kiò kéng-chhat. Web13 jan. 2024 · Should Taiwan put its future in U.S. hands? CommonWealth magazine’s “State of the Union and U.S.-China Ties Survey” has found that more than half of Taiwan’s people believe the United States would help Taiwan militarily in the event of an attack by China.
